Key Responsibilities
  • Provide mobile maintenance services across multiple client sites in Central London, including both electrical and air-conditioning systems.
  • Carry out planned and reactive maintenance, ensuring all work is completed to the highest standards.
  • Take full ownership of assigned contracts, ensuring smooth day-to-day operation and communication with administrators and site contacts.
  • Report and recommend remedial works or improvements where required.
  • Maintain all on-site records, paperwork, and company equipment in excellent condition.
  • Participate in an out-of-hours call-out rota (with weekly call-out allowance).
  • Support sub-contractor supervision and ordering of materials when needed.
  • Uphold company values of professionalism, safety, and integrity in all interactions.
About You
  • Must hold a full UK driving licence and be comfortable driving in Central London traffic, as this is a core part of the role.
  • Qualified in a trade discipline (Electrical, Mechanical, or Refrigeration).
  • Strong experience in commercial building maintenance, both planned and reactive.
  • Confident working independently across multiple client locations.
  • Excellent communication and client-facing skills, with the ability to explain technical details clearly.
  • Self-motivated, proactive, and organised with a hands-on approach.
